试用qt开发应用程序和嵌入式系统qt

泉源:证券时报网作者:
字号

嵌入式装备的?HMI开发

假设我们要开发一个??嵌入式装备的人机界面(HMI)应用,用于监控和控制工业装备 。我们使用Qt来实现这一目的 。

硬件选择:选择一个ARMCortex-M4微控制器作为目的硬件平台,并设置开发情形 。使用交织编译工具链举行开发 。

Qt简化设置:只选择需要的Qt?榫傩斜嘁,以镌汰代码巨细和内存占用 。例如,只需要QtGUI和QtSerialPort? 。

界面设计:在QtDesigner中设计HMI界面,包括仪表盘、控制按钮和数据显示等 。

嵌入式应用程序编写:在代码中编写应用程序的营业逻辑,实现与HMI界面的交互 。需要特殊注重资源治理和性能优化,以确保应用程序在资源受限的嵌入式装备上高效运行 。

测试和调试:在目的平台上举行测试和调试,使用串口和USB等方法举行数据监控和调试 。

安排和维护:将应用程序安排到嵌入式装备上,并按期举行维护和更新,以包管其恒久稳固运行 。

在当今数字化时代?,QT电子试玩游戏已经成为了众多玩家们闲暇时消遣的首选 。无论是在办公室、地铁照旧在家中,QT电子试玩游戏都能带给您无尽的兴趣 。在这篇文章中,我们将为您推荐几款备受好评的QT电子试玩游戏,并详细剖析每个游戏的操作办法 。

这些游戏不?仅操作简朴,还能带来富厚多样的游戏体验 。

t的强盛功效

Qt是一个用C++编写的跨平台应用程序开发框架,它提供了富厚的工具和库,可以资助开发者快速、高效地建设图形用户界面(GUI)应用程序 。Qt的焦点特点包括:

跨平台支持:Qt可以在多种操作系统上运行,包括Windows、macOS、Linux、嵌入式装备等 。这使得开发者可以使用统一套代码在差别平台上举行开发和安排 。

强盛的GUI工具:Qt提供了富厚的图形控件,可以轻松建设雅观、功效强盛的用户界面 ?⒄呖梢允褂肣tDesigner举行可视化设计,或者直接使用代码举行编程 。

高效的性能:Qt的设计目的之一是性能优化,它提供了高效的内存治理和快速的渲染速率,使得应用程序在资源有限的?嵌入式装备上也能流通运行 。

?榛杓疲篞t是一个?榛目蚣,提供了自力的库,如QtCore、QtGUI、QtNetwork等 。这使得开发者可以凭证需要选择使用特定的??,从而镌汰不须要的代码量和依赖 。

t开发桌面应用程序

情形设置:需要下载并装置Qt开发情形 。官方网站提供了多种版本,包?括免费的?Community版和付费的商业版 。装置完成后,可以通过QtCreator举行开发 。

建设项目:在QtCreator中建设一个新的项目,选择“QtWidgetsApplication”模板 。这将天生一个基本的桌面应用程序项目结构 。

设计界面:使用QtDesigner工具拖拽控件到窗口上,设计应用程序的用户界面 。也可以直接在代码中编写界面 。

编写逻辑代码:在main.cpp和其他源文件中编写应用程?序的营业逻辑 ?梢允褂肣t提供的种种信号和槽机制,实现界面与营业逻辑的交互 。

测试和调试:通过QtCreator的调试工具,可以在开发历程中举行测试和调试,确保应用程序的功效和性能抵达预期 。

安排:可以使用Qt提供的安排工具,将应用程序打包并宣布到?目的平台 。

校对:宋晓军(1C0m4pJyqZtPma0S7t9ZFfz4hTykKag)

责任编辑: 李洛渊
为你推荐
用户谈论
登录后可以讲话
网友谈论仅供其表达小我私家看法,并不批注证券时报态度
暂无谈论